Output e96e09cb90b15b85544343d2a85be930423f60c7bd87e13f001f92992cf8087e:17

value
647529
script pubkey
OP_0 OP_PUSHBYTES_20 2086817b1bfa902ea7bc5e9f21c3a76aa9f022dc
address
ltc1qyzrgz7cml2gzafaut60jrsa8d25lqgkusczm8m
transaction
e96e09cb90b15b85544343d2a85be930423f60c7bd87e13f001f92992cf8087e
spent
true